 Plain-English summary Congressional Research Service
Recognizes that President Nixon's visit to China in 1972 provided the foundation for improved relations with China during the subsequent three decades.

Commends President Bush for his effort to continue to advance a political, cultural, and economic relationship between the United States and China.
